On April 20, 2026, Phillips 66 and infrastructure operator Kinder Morgan announced a key milestone for the proposed Western Gateway Pipeline, following a successful second open season that secured sufficient long-term shipper commitments to move the project forward, subject to final commercial agreements and board of director approvals from both firms. Expert Insights

From a fundamental analysis perspective, the Western Gateway Pipeline milestone represents a meaningful long-term value driver for PSX, as it unlocks access to high-margin West Coast refined product markets that have historically traded at a premium to inland hub prices due to supply constraints. The pipeline will allow PSX to move product from its low-cost Gulf Coast and Midwest refining assets to West Coast markets at a lower transport cost than competing rail or import supply routes, capturing cross-regional arbitrage margins while reducing supply chain volatility for end customers. While both Piper Sandler and Barclays retained neutral-equivalent ratings on PSX, the upward price target revisions are a notable positive signal, as they indicate that sell-side analysts are now incorporating higher long-term cash flow estimates from the Western Gateway project and the broader re-rating of midstream energy assets, which have traded at a discount to historical valuations in recent years amid interest rate headwinds. The constructive outlook for refining margins through 2026 is supported by multiple structural factors, including tight global refined product supply, OPEC+ crude production cuts that keep heavy crude feedstock costs favorable for US refiners, and robust consumer demand for transportation fuels amid continued strong economic growth projections. For investors, PSX’s status as a buy-on-pullback candidate makes it an attractive addition to balanced portfolios, particularly for those seeking exposure to energy sector upside without the elevated volatility of upstream exploration and production stocks. Its diversified operating model provides a natural hedge against commodity price swings, as midstream fee revenue remains stable even if refining margins contract temporarily. However, PSX offers unique benefits for risk-averse investors, including low correlation to tech sector volatility, inflation hedging properties, and a track record of consistent capital returns to shareholders. Key risks to monitor include potential regulatory delays for pipeline construction in Western states, faster-than-expected electric vehicle adoption weighing on long-term refined product demand, and short-term volatility in commodity prices that could pressure near-term earnings.
